fre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于51單片機(jī)的五篇論文(專(zhuān)業(yè)版)

  

【正文】 輸人高電平時(shí)允許計(jì)數(shù),否則停止計(jì)數(shù)。5) 、顯示位與 DD RAM 地址的對(duì)應(yīng)關(guān)系 顯 示 位 序 號(hào) 1 2 3 4 5 ……………… 40 第 一 行 00 01 02 03 04 ..………….. 27 DD RAM 地 址(HEX) 第 二 行 40 41 42 43 44 …………….. 676) 、初始化方法用戶(hù)所編的顯示程序,開(kāi)始必須進(jìn)行初始化,否則模塊無(wú)法正常顯示,下面介紹兩種初始化方法。 圖 5 CD4013 芯片引腳用功能圖 CD406014 位二進(jìn)制串行計(jì)數(shù)器,引腳及功能見(jiàn)如下圖 6: CD4060 由一震蕩器和 14 極二進(jìn)制串行計(jì)數(shù)器位組成,震蕩器的結(jié)構(gòu)可以是 RC 或晶振電路。P3 口同時(shí)具有 AT89C51 的多種特殊功能,具體如下表 1 所示:端口引腳 第二功能 RXD (串行輸入口) TXD(串行輸出口) (外部中斷 0)0INT (外部中斷 1)1 T0(定時(shí)器 0) T1(定時(shí)器 1) (外部數(shù)據(jù)存儲(chǔ)器寫(xiě)選通)WR (外部數(shù)據(jù)存儲(chǔ)器都選通)D表 1 P3 口的第二功能當(dāng)對(duì) P1 口寫(xiě) 1 時(shí),它們被內(nèi)部的上拉電阻拉升為高電平,此時(shí)可以作為輸入端使用。由于計(jì)數(shù)器計(jì)得的脈沖數(shù) N 是在 1 秒時(shí)間內(nèi)的累計(jì)數(shù),所以被測(cè)頻率 fx=NHz。測(cè)量范圍從 1Hz—10kHz 的正弦波、方波、三角波,時(shí)基寬度為1us,10us,100us,1ms。7 總結(jié)此次設(shè)計(jì)立足于電子技術(shù)的實(shí)際運(yùn)用,不斷實(shí)踐,開(kāi)拓了思維,設(shè)計(jì)以考查、調(diào)研、搜集資料、擬訂方案、進(jìn)行系統(tǒng)規(guī)劃、編程、仿真、調(diào)試的流程,使我深刻的體會(huì)到了在學(xué)習(xí)我們專(zhuān)業(yè)的過(guò)程中理論與實(shí)踐相結(jié)合的重要性,同時(shí)也解決了以前學(xué)習(xí)比較模糊的專(zhuān)業(yè)知識(shí)點(diǎn),使自己掌握的專(zhuān)業(yè)知識(shí)更加結(jié)構(gòu)化、系統(tǒng)化。 讀出溫度子程序主要功能是讀出 RAM 中的 9 字節(jié),在讀出時(shí)需進(jìn)行 CRC 校驗(yàn),校驗(yàn)有錯(cuò)時(shí)不進(jìn)行溫度數(shù)據(jù)的改寫(xiě)。發(fā)送、接收數(shù)據(jù)時(shí)低位在先。表 74LS164 特性表操作模式 輸 入 輸 出復(fù) 位 MR A B Q0 Q1~Q7L L Q0~Q6H L L L Q0~Q6H L H L Q0~Q6H H L L Q0~Q6移 位H H H H Q0~Q674LS164 內(nèi)部為 8 個(gè) D 觸發(fā)器,用以實(shí)現(xiàn)數(shù)據(jù)的串行移位,74LS164 特性見(jiàn)表 。C 所對(duì)應(yīng)的一個(gè)基數(shù)值。單片機(jī)可以通過(guò)單線(xiàn)接口讀出該數(shù)據(jù),EEROM讀數(shù)據(jù)時(shí)低位在先,高位在后,數(shù)據(jù)格式以 176。開(kāi)始 8 位是產(chǎn)品類(lèi)型的編號(hào),接著是每個(gè)器件的唯一的序號(hào),共有 48 位,最后 8 位是前面 56 位的 CRC 檢驗(yàn)碼,這也是多個(gè) DS18B20 可以采用一線(xiàn)進(jìn)行通信的原因。其日歷、時(shí)間寄存器及其控制字見(jiàn)表 ,其中奇數(shù)為讀操作,偶數(shù)為寫(xiě)操作。只有在 SCLK 為低電平時(shí),才能將RST 置為高電平。DS1302 時(shí)鐘模塊AT89C52主控制器DS18B2 溫度探測(cè)鍵盤(pán)掃描電路數(shù)碼顯示電路 時(shí)鐘電路 DS1302. DS1302 的性能特性實(shí)時(shí)時(shí)鐘,可對(duì)秒、分、時(shí)、日、周、月以及帶閏年補(bǔ)償?shù)哪赀M(jìn)行計(jì)數(shù);用于高速數(shù)據(jù)暫存的 318 位 RAM;最少引腳的串行 I/O;~ 電壓工作范圍; 時(shí)耗電小于 300nA;用于時(shí)鐘或 RAM 數(shù)據(jù)讀/寫(xiě)的單字節(jié)或多字節(jié)(脈沖方式)數(shù)據(jù)傳送方式;簡(jiǎn)單的 3 線(xiàn)接口;可選的慢速充電(至 Vcc1)的能力。這些大大影響了電子萬(wàn)年歷的性能。這些都方便對(duì)設(shè)計(jì)進(jìn)行擴(kuò)展,使設(shè)計(jì)更加完善。功能也越來(lái)越齊全,除了公歷年月日、時(shí)分秒、星期顯示及鬧鈴。關(guān)鍵詞 電子萬(wàn)年歷;單片機(jī);溫度傳感器;時(shí)鐘;數(shù)碼顯示AbstractElectronic perpetual calendar which is an application of the singlechip processor system, is utilized by bining hardware and software. And Hardware is posed of five modules: Main control unit, clock circuit, temperature test circuit, display circuit, keyboard interface. Main control board adopts AT89S52, clock circuit adopts the DS1302 clock chip, display module adopts the LED digital tube, and temperature test adopts the DS18B20 temperature sensor, keyboard interface circuit is pleted by connecting ordinary button with pullup resistor. Software takes advantage of C to program, so as to realize the programmed control of singlechip processor. Singlechip processor gets the time data through using the DS1302 clock chip. The DS18B20 gathers temperature signals and transmits them to singlechip processor. Then, singlechip processor transmits the time data and the temperature data to the 74LS154 decoder. Lastly, the LED displays solar calendar year, year, month, day, hour, minute, second, alarm clock, week and temperature with being enlarged and driven by the C9015 triode.Keywords: Electronic perpetual calendar。但是考慮到本設(shè)計(jì)的特點(diǎn),EDA 在功能擴(kuò)展上比較受局限,而且 EDA 占用的資源也相對(duì)多一些。,采用美國(guó) DALLAS 半導(dǎo)體公司繼 DS1820 之后推出的一種改進(jìn)型智能溫度傳感器DS18B20 作為檢測(cè)元件,測(cè)溫范圍為55~125176。 電源控制模式 ——時(shí)鐘可停止和恢復(fù); ——空閑模式; ——掉電模式。當(dāng) Vcc2大于 Vcc1+ 時(shí),Vcc2 給 DS1302 供電;當(dāng) Vcc2小于 Vcc 時(shí), DS13026 由 Vcc1供電。位 6 規(guī)定時(shí)鐘或 RAM,而位 0 規(guī)定讀或?qū)憽1? 內(nèi)部寄存器地址和內(nèi)容命令字節(jié) 積存器內(nèi)容積存器名寫(xiě) 讀 取值范圍 7 6 5 4 3 2 1 0秒積存器 80H 81H 00~59 CH 10S SEC分積存器 82H 83H 00~59 0 10 min MIN[小]時(shí)積存器 84H 85H 00~23 或 01~12 12/24 0 10A/P HR HR日積存器 85H 87H 01~28, 29,30,31 0 0 10DATE DATE月積存器 88H 89H 01~12 0 0 0 10M MONTH周積存器 8AH 8BH 01~07 0 0 0 0 0 DAY年積存器 8CH D3H 00~99 10YEAR YEARDS1302 的晶震選用 ,電容推薦值為 33pF,因?yàn)檎鹗庮l率較低,也可以不接電容,對(duì)計(jì)時(shí)精度影響不大。在 DS18B20 出廠(chǎng)時(shí)該位被設(shè)置為 0,用戶(hù)不要去改動(dòng),R1 和R0 決定溫度轉(zhuǎn)換的精度位數(shù),即用來(lái)設(shè)置分辨率,定義方法見(jiàn)表 。在 64 位 ROM 的最高有效字節(jié)中存儲(chǔ)有循環(huán)冗余檢驗(yàn)碼(CRC) 。當(dāng) DS18B20 處于寫(xiě)存儲(chǔ)器操作和溫度 A/D 轉(zhuǎn)換操作時(shí),總線(xiàn)上必須有強(qiáng)的上拉,上拉開(kāi)啟時(shí)間最大為 10us。在給出了 8 個(gè)脈沖后,最先進(jìn)入 74LS164 的第一個(gè)字節(jié)數(shù)據(jù)到達(dá)了最高位。閃爍原理就是,讓要調(diào)整的一位每隔一定時(shí)間熄滅一次,比如說(shuō) 50ms。時(shí)鐘和測(cè)溫部分的硬件電路很簡(jiǎn)單,DS1302 通過(guò) 3 根線(xiàn)、DS18B20 只通過(guò) 1 根線(xiàn)與單片機(jī)相連接,很容易檢測(cè),主要是檢測(cè)引腳晶振和電源是否接好。在設(shè)計(jì)的過(guò)程中,不斷的學(xué)習(xí),思考和同學(xué)間的相互討論,運(yùn)用科學(xué)的分析問(wèn)題的方法解決遇到的困難,掌握單片機(jī)系統(tǒng)一般的開(kāi)發(fā)流程,學(xué)會(huì)對(duì)常見(jiàn)問(wèn)題的處理方法,積累設(shè)計(jì)系統(tǒng)的經(jīng)驗(yàn),充分發(fā)揮教學(xué)與實(shí)踐的結(jié)合。它以測(cè)量周期的方法對(duì)正弦波、方波、三角波的頻率進(jìn)行自動(dòng)的測(cè)量。當(dāng) P0 口訪(fǎng)問(wèn)外部程序存儲(chǔ)器或數(shù)據(jù)存儲(chǔ)器時(shí),它還可設(shè)定成地址數(shù)據(jù)總線(xiàn)復(fù)用的形式。當(dāng)利用 8 位地址線(xiàn)訪(fǎng)問(wèn)外部數(shù)據(jù)存儲(chǔ)器時(shí)(例 MOVX @R1),P2 口輸出特殊功能寄存器的內(nèi)容。 :程序存儲(chǔ)允許時(shí)外部程序存儲(chǔ)器的讀選通信號(hào)。同相輸入的運(yùn)算放大器的放大倍數(shù)為(R1+R2)/R1,改變 R1 的大小可以改變放大倍數(shù)。C儲(chǔ)存溫度 30 +80 176。 B = 0: 消隱關(guān)(4)輸入方式設(shè)置(ENTRY MODE SET )I/D = 1:(增量): S = 0: 無(wú)移位:) 軟件復(fù)位 如果電路電源不能滿(mǎn)足復(fù)位電路的要求的話(huà),那么初始化就要用軟件來(lái)實(shí)現(xiàn),過(guò)程如下: 八位接口初始化流程圖 ↓ ↓ ↓等待 ↓等待100us ↓檢查忙標(biāo)志或延時(shí) 40us ↓檢查忙標(biāo)志或延時(shí) 40us↓檢查忙標(biāo)志或延時(shí) 40 us↓檢查忙標(biāo)志或延時(shí) ↓檢查忙標(biāo)志或延時(shí) 40第 3 節(jié) 軟件設(shè)計(jì)主要能過(guò)編寫(xiě)軟件來(lái)控制硬件完成以下各模塊的功能: 定時(shí)讀數(shù) 量程轉(zhuǎn)換 電 源 開(kāi) VDD 上升到 后等待15 RS R/W DB7 DB6 DB5 DB4 DB3 DB2 DB1 DB0 0 0 0 0 1 1 RS R/W DB7 DB6 DB5 DB4 DB3 DB2 DB1 DB0 0 0 0 0 1 1 RS R/W DB7 DB6 DB5 DB4 DB3 DB2 DB1 DB0 0 0 0 0 1 1 RS R/W DB7 DB6 DB5 DB4 DB3 DB2 DB1 DB0 0 0 0 0 1 1 N F RS R/W DB7 DB6 DB5 DB4 DB3 DB2 DB1 DB0 0 0 0 0 0 0 1 0 RS R/W DB7 DB6 DB5 DB4 DB3 DB2 DB1 DB0 0 0 0 0 0 0 0 0 0 1 RS R/W DB7 DB6 DB5 DB4 DB3 DB2 DB1 DB0 0 0 0 0 0 0 0 1 I/D S 初 始 化 結(jié) 束 BCD 轉(zhuǎn)換 顯示的功能單片機(jī)當(dāng)C/T=1時(shí)為計(jì)數(shù)方式,多路開(kāi)關(guān)與定時(shí)器的外部引腳連通,外部計(jì)數(shù)脈沖由引腳輸入。在設(shè)計(jì)過(guò)程中。(3)顯示開(kāi)/關(guān)控制(DISPLAY ON/OFF CONTROL)D = 0: 顯示關(guān)。D、 通過(guò)單片機(jī)控制將所測(cè)的頻率信號(hào)讀數(shù)顯示出來(lái)。它將正弦輸入信號(hào)Vx 整形成同頻率方波 Vo,幅值過(guò)大的被測(cè)信號(hào)經(jīng)過(guò)分壓器分壓送入后級(jí)放大器,以避免波形失真。但也要注意,每當(dāng)訪(fǎng)問(wèn)外部數(shù)據(jù)存儲(chǔ)器時(shí)將跳過(guò)一個(gè) ALE 脈沖。P2 口在訪(fǎng)問(wèn)外部程序存儲(chǔ)器或 16 位地址的外部數(shù)據(jù)存儲(chǔ)器(例如 MOVX @ DPTR)時(shí),P2 口送出高 8 位地址數(shù)據(jù)。P0 口:P0 口是一組 8 位漏極開(kāi)路型雙向 I/O 口,作為輸出口用時(shí),每個(gè)引腳能驅(qū)動(dòng) 8 個(gè) TTL 邏輯門(mén)電路。 )由于單片機(jī)系統(tǒng)的標(biāo)準(zhǔn)頻率比較穩(wěn)定,而是系統(tǒng)標(biāo)準(zhǔn)信號(hào)頻率的誤差,通常情況下很??;而系統(tǒng)的量化誤差小于 1,所以由式 T=NTo可知,頻率測(cè)量的誤差主要取決于 N 值的大小,N 值越大,誤差越小,測(cè)量的精度越高。 在此,我對(duì)所有關(guān)心我們的領(lǐng)導(dǎo)、老師和同學(xué)、朋友表示衷心的感謝!馬培
點(diǎn)擊復(fù)制文檔內(nèi)容
物理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1